use crate::console::{icon_fail, icon_info, icon_ok, icon_play, icon_warn};
use colored::Colorize;
use std::fs;
use std::path::Path;

/// Run the v2 → v3 upgrade.
pub fn run() {
    println!(
        "\n{}",
        "  Tina4 Upgrade — v2 → v3  ".on_bright_black().white()
    );
    println!();

    let lang = detect_v2_project();
    if lang.is_none() {
        eprintln!(
            "{} No Tina4 v2 project detected in current directory",
            icon_fail().red()
        );
        eprintln!(
            "{} This command upgrades v2 projects. If this is already v3, no action needed.",
            icon_info().blue()
        );
        std::process::exit(1);
    }

    let lang = lang.unwrap();
    println!(
        "{} Detected v2 {} project — upgrading to v3",
        icon_play().green(),
        lang.cyan()
    );

    let mut changes = 0;

    // Step 1: Directory restructure — move top-level dirs into src/
    changes += move_dir_into_src("routes");
    changes += move_dir_into_src("orm");
    changes += move_dir_into_src("templates");
    changes += move_dir_into_src("scss");
    changes += move_dir_into_src("public");
    changes += move_dir_into_src("services");
    changes += move_dir_into_src("app");
    changes += move_dir_into_src("locales");
    changes += move_dir_into_src("seeds");

    // Ensure src/ exists even if nothing was moved
    if !Path::new("src").exists() {
        fs::create_dir_all("src").ok();
    }

    // Step 2: Update dependency versions in manifest files
    changes += upgrade_manifest(&lang);

    // Step 3: Delegate language-specific code migrations to the language CLI
    // (if the language CLI has an upgrade command)
    delegate_upgrade(&lang);

    println!();
    if changes > 0 {
        println!(
            "{} Upgrade complete — {} changes applied",
            icon_ok().green(),
            changes.to_string().cyan()
        );
    } else {
        println!(
            "{} Project already appears to be v3 structure — no changes needed",
            icon_info().blue()
        );
    }

    println!(
        "{} Review the changes and run your test suite to verify",
        icon_info().blue()
    );
    println!();
}

/// Detect a v2 project by looking for top-level routes/orm dirs (v3 has them under src/).
fn detect_v2_project() -> Option<String> {
    // v2 indicator: routes/ or orm/ at top level (not inside src/)
    let has_toplevel_routes = Path::new("routes").is_dir() && !Path::new("src/routes").is_dir();
    let has_toplevel_orm = Path::new("orm").is_dir() && !Path::new("src/orm").is_dir();
    let has_toplevel_templates =
        Path::new("templates").is_dir() && !Path::new("src/templates").is_dir();

    if !has_toplevel_routes && !has_toplevel_orm && !has_toplevel_templates {
        return None;
    }

    // Detect language
    if let Ok(content) = fs::read_to_string("composer.json") {
        if content.contains("tina4") {
            return Some("php".into());
        }
    }
    if Path::new("pyproject.toml").exists() || Path::new("requirements.txt").exists() {
        return Some("python".into());
    }
    if Path::new("Gemfile").exists() {
        return Some("ruby".into());
    }
    if Path::new("package.json").exists() {
        return Some("nodejs".into());
    }
    // Could be any language — still has v2 structure
    Some("unknown".into())
}

/// Move a top-level directory into src/ if it exists at the top level.
fn move_dir_into_src(dir_name: &str) -> usize {
    let src = Path::new(dir_name);
    let dest = Path::new("src").join(dir_name);

    if !src.is_dir() {
        return 0;
    }
    if dest.exists() {
        println!(
            "  {} {} — src/{} already exists, skipping",
            icon_warn().yellow(),
            dir_name,
            dir_name
        );
        return 0;
    }

    // Ensure src/ exists
    fs::create_dir_all("src").ok();

    match fs::rename(src, &dest) {
        Ok(_) => {
            println!(
                "  {} Moved {}/ → src/{}/",
                icon_ok().green(),
                dir_name,
                dir_name
            );
            1
        }
        Err(e) => {
            // rename fails across filesystems; fall back to copy + remove
            if copy_dir_recursive(src, &dest).is_ok() {
                fs::remove_dir_all(src).ok();
                println!(
                    "  {} Moved {}/ → src/{}/",
                    icon_ok().green(),
                    dir_name,
                    dir_name
                );
                1
            } else {
                eprintln!(
                    "  {} Failed to move {}/: {}",
                    icon_fail().red(),
                    dir_name,
                    e
                );
                0
            }
        }
    }
}

fn copy_dir_recursive(src: &Path, dest: &Path) -> std::io::Result<()> {
    fs::create_dir_all(dest)?;
    for entry in fs::read_dir(src)? {
        let entry = entry?;
        let src_path = entry.path();
        let dest_path = dest.join(entry.file_name());
        if src_path.is_dir() {
            copy_dir_recursive(&src_path, &dest_path)?;
        } else {
            fs::copy(&src_path, &dest_path)?;
        }
    }
    Ok(())
}
